Rubicelia (Ruby) Gonzalez has been one of the most humble, tireless persons we have met over the course of our mutual careers; a person who has dedicated her life to her family and the people she supports.

Rubicelia Gonzalez was born in Mexico and came to California when she was a teenager.  Ruby has always been a hard worker and worked in a garment shop in the garment district of LA by the age of 20.  She continues to infuse the skills she learned from that job into her work today by repairing clothes, wheelchair cushions, drapery, and other textiles for whoever she supports, making them more comfortable and happy.

Cheryl first met Ruby in the early 1990s when Cheryl resided in a 15-bed group home.  Cheryl left as soon as she possibly could to embark on the adventure called life with support from an SLS agency.  When Cheryl moved to Avenues SLS in 1994, she told Scott about a great support staff she had at the group home.  Ruby was scared when a man walked into the group home asking for her by name!  But when Scott told her why he was there and asked her to join Cheryl’s team, she was excited about the opportunity.

Ruby has been the key person in Cheryl’s life for over 29 years!  That is longer than most marriages.  Ruby has helped the people she has supported to live the lives they want and remains dedicated to the people she supports. She has been instrumental in enhancing the lives of other people at Avenues SLS.  When Ronda was unable to go to the salon, Ruby painted Ronda’s nails every week and took her to visit friends.  Even though Ronda gave her a hard time at first, Ruby stuck with it knowing Ronda would be happy after her nails were done.  After a while, Ronda would tell everyone that Ruby did her nails and nobody else could do them.

 

Ruby can create miracles using just scissors, duct tape, and her ever-present sewing machine.  She is always up for a challenge and loves to see her creations being used by people to make their lives easier.
